Gabor Gy Szabo Posted February 23, 2019 Share Posted February 23, 2019 Hi folks. My problem is I have made a candle in enamel mug and it wouldn't stick to the side there is a small gap. I have cleaned and dried the mug before adding the soya wax do I need to put anything into the wax to make it stick to the enamel? Please let me know. Laura C Posted February 23, 2019 Share Posted February 23, 2019 Hi @Gabor Gy Szabo. The first thing that comes to my mind is which wax are you using? If it isn't a container wax then it may have mold release in it so that's why it's pulling away from the mug. Maybe your mug was too cold and the wax was too hot so you got shrinkage. Just some ideas. This is my first thought. Warm the mug and pour your wax cool to minimize shrinkage. You can always do a second pour to fill the gaps and keep a pretty top. 1 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
